San Diego Chargers vs Miami Dolphins: History of Matchup

The Miami Dolphins return home to Sun Life Stadium on Sunday, in their attempt to win 3 consecutive games in a row and boost their playoff chances. This week, the Dolphins are up against the San Diego Chargers.

Historically, the Miami Dolphins and the San Diego Chargers are a close matchup. Since their first game on October 2, 1996, the Miami Dolphins have won 13, to the chargers 12 in the regular season.  In the playoffs, each team has won two a piece.

From the 1995 to the 2008 regular season, the Dolphins held a 7 game winning streak over the Chargers, only for that to end on September 27, 2009.  The Chargers won again in October 2, 2011 before losing their most recent game on November 17, 2013.  You can check the individual stats from that game below.

Both teams need a win on Sunday to keep their playoff aspirations on track.  San Diego are coming off a two game losing streak, having won the previous five in a row.  The Dolphins on the other hand have won the last two games, and will be desperate to make it three in a row.

Regular Season

Won: 13

Lost:  12

Tied: 0

Win-Loss %: 0.520

Points Scored: 545

Points Against: 574

Playoffs

Won: 2

Lost: 2

Tied: 0

Win-Loss %: 0.500

Points Scored: 124

Points Against: 76

Most Recent game:

Sunday, November 17, 2013, Sun Life Stadium, FL

Attendance: 60,256

Score: San Diego Chargers 16 - 20 Miami Dolphins

Miami Dolphins Individual Game stats:

Ryan Tannehill: 22 passes for 268 Yds, 1 Int, 1 TD, 30 Lng

Charles Clay: 6 Rec, 90 Yds, 1 TD, 39 Lng

Brent Grimes: 1 Int

Jared Odrick, Olivier Vernon & Cameron Wake: 1 Sack Each

San Diego Chargers Individual Game Stats:

Philip Rivers: 22 passes for 298 Yds, 1 TD, 1 Int, 35 Lng

Ryan Mathews: 19 Rushing Yds, 127 Yds, 51 Lng; 2 Rec, 16 Yds

Ladarius Green: 4 Rec, 81 Yds, 35 Lng

Antonio Gates: 4 Rec, 52 Yds, 1 Rec, 27 Lng

Thomas Keiser, Sean Lissemore, Reggie Walker, Eric Weddle: 1 Sack Each
